Metal and alloy testing forms the backbone of modern industrial quality assurance, serving as a critical bridge between material production and real-world application. This systematic evaluation process ensures that metallic materials meet stringent requirements for strength, durability, and safety across diverse industries including aerospace, automotive, construction, and medical device manufacturing.

The science of metal testing encompasses a comprehensive array of evaluation methods designed to verify both physical and chemical properties. Mechanical testing procedures, standardized under codes like ISO 6892 for tensile strength and ISO 6506 for hardness, quantify a material’s ability to withstand various stresses and loads. These tests provide essential data points that engineers use to predict performance in operational environments, from the extreme forces experienced by aircraft components to the repetitive stresses on automotive parts.

Beyond mechanical properties, advanced analytical techniques examine the fundamental characteristics of metals. Spectroscopic methods (ISO 17058) and metallographic analysis (ISO 17639) reveal critical information about chemical composition and microstructure, enabling precise material identification and quality verification. Non-destructive testing methods, including ultrasonic (ISO 16810) and radiographic examination (ISO 17636), allow for thorough inspection without compromising the integrity of test specimens.

Corrosion resistance testing, such as the standardized salt spray test (ISO 9227), evaluates how materials withstand environmental degradation – a crucial factor for applications ranging from marine hardware to chemical processing equipment. Specialized testing protocols also exist for emerging technologies, including additive manufacturing materials (ISO/ASTM 52900) and advanced alloys for extreme environments.

Purpose of Metals and Alloys Testing

1. Quality Control & Assurance

Ensures materials meet specifications by verifying composition, dimensions, and defects through standardized tests (e.g., ISO 6892 for tensile strength).

2. Mechanical Properties Evaluation

Measures strength, hardness, ductility, and toughness (e.g., ISO 6506 for hardness, ISO 148 for impact resistance) to predict performance under load.

3. Structural Integrity & Safety

Detects flaws (cracks, voids) using Non-Destructive Testing (NDT) methods (ISO 17636 for radiography, ISO 3452 for dye penetrant) to prevent failures.

4. Corrosion & Environmental Resistance

Assesses durability in harsh conditions (e.g., ISO 9227 salt spray test for corrosion, ISO 6988 for sulfur resistance).

5. Material Characterization

Analyzes microstructure (ISO 17639 metallography), phase composition, and grain size to link structure to properties.

6. Compliance with Standards

Validates adherence to international norms (e.g., ISO 683 for steels, ISO 15510 for stainless steels) for market acceptance.

7. Research & Development

Supports innovation in new alloys (e.g., high-entropy alloys) or processes (additive manufacturing per ISO/ASTM 52900).

Each purpose ensures metals/alloys are safe, reliable, and fit-for-purpose across industries like aerospace, construction, and medical devices.
